aboutsummaryrefslogtreecommitdiff
path: root/src/transport/gnunet-service-transport_blacklist.c
diff options
context:
space:
mode:
authorMatthias Wachs <wachs@net.in.tum.de>2014-03-27 13:15:01 +0000
committerMatthias Wachs <wachs@net.in.tum.de>2014-03-27 13:15:01 +0000
commit69f23a224275a98e5fe35ca0d8895a7ae1ef26d2 (patch)
treed05bdb1b690c687af2c1eeac3a939cc2e90b345d /src/transport/gnunet-service-transport_blacklist.c
parenta353783db723953fe2b18973f38b6b64cd93cb06 (diff)
downloadgnunet-69f23a224275a98e5fe35ca0d8895a7ae1ef26d2.tar.gz
gnunet-69f23a224275a98e5fe35ca0d8895a7ae1ef26d2.zip
one break to break it all:
disconnecting blacklist client was removed from first blacklist check only
Diffstat (limited to 'src/transport/gnunet-service-transport_blacklist.c')
-rw-r--r--src/transport/gnunet-service-transport_blacklist.c1
1 files changed, 0 insertions, 1 deletions
diff --git a/src/transport/gnunet-service-transport_blacklist.c b/src/transport/gnunet-service-transport_blacklist.c
index c3b02f845..38ef0907f 100644
--- a/src/transport/gnunet-service-transport_blacklist.c
+++ b/src/transport/gnunet-service-transport_blacklist.c
@@ -231,7 +231,6 @@ client_disconnect_notification (void *cls, struct GNUNET_SERVER_Client *client)
231 } 231 }
232 if (bc->task == GNUNET_SCHEDULER_NO_TASK) 232 if (bc->task == GNUNET_SCHEDULER_NO_TASK)
233 bc->task = GNUNET_SCHEDULER_add_now (&do_blacklist_check, bc); 233 bc->task = GNUNET_SCHEDULER_add_now (&do_blacklist_check, bc);
234 break;
235 } 234 }
236 GNUNET_CONTAINER_DLL_remove (bl_head, bl_tail, bl); 235 GNUNET_CONTAINER_DLL_remove (bl_head, bl_tail, bl);
237 GNUNET_SERVER_client_drop (bl->client); 236 GNUNET_SERVER_client_drop (bl->client);